Council backs Lake Forest Cultural District to boost arts and economic activity in New Orleans East
Summary
The City Council unanimously approved a resolution supporting an application to create the Lake Forest Cultural District, a land‑use and cultural designation aimed at leveraging existing venues, festivals and churches in New Orleans East to attract investments and programming.
The New Orleans City Council voted to support the creation of the Lake Forest Cultural District, a designation proposed by community organizations to concentrate cultural activity and spur economic development in New Orleans East.
